Their Challenge

The Radiology Department at the University of North Carolina Chapel Hill was referred to Nor-Tech by one of Nor-Tech’s primary channel partners. After doing some research, including reviewing Nor-Tech’s website, Pew-Thian (PT) Yap, Ph.D. Professor, Department of Radiology; and Director, Image Analysis Core of Biomedical Research Imaging Center (BRIC) at the University, contacted Nor-Tech’s Senior HPC Account Executive Tom Morton.

UNC needed new technology to work on multiple projects that all focused on analyzing MRIs of the human brain across the human lifespan, with a focus on birth-5 years old. All of the necessary data processing would require a significant amount of computing power and storage.

“I asked my student to search for high-performance technology providers online, PT explained. “The student found one of Nor-Tech’s channel partners, who recommended Nor-Tech.  We went to Nor-Tech’s website and liked what we saw.”

Nor-Tech did have competitors, but the channel partner referral was a big help. “We still had to beat the competition and fall within their budget,” Tom said.

As is often the case, the client knew what they needed to accomplish, yet needed some help from a trusted provider to recommend the best strategy in terms of technology. Tom said, “They knew they would need GPU servers, workstations, and storage servers and explained their goals. Then we started a conversation about what would make the most sense for their objectives and financial constraints.”

 

Our Solution

“UNC had a very tight budget, so we worked within that budget to come up with a solution that would fulfill their needs,” Tom explained. Ultimately, the specific solution that Tom recommended and UNC approved included the following:

  • Servers integrated with NVIDIA L40S GPUs and NVIDIA H100 GPUs
  • GPU workstations integrated with NVIDIA RTX 6000 Ada GPUs
  • 3 very powerful storage servers with 100s of hard drives.

 

This ongoing project has spanned over a year’s time and continues. “To be able to start their research as soon as possible, they relied on Nor-Tech for getting these systems fully integrated and ready for full deployment on day one. We didn’t disappoint,” Tom said.

 

Their Success

One of the workstations resides in the office of the UNC radiology department. In order to blend into an office environment, high performance workstations need to operate quietly. With other workstation developers that is often not the case. Nor-Tech has innovated a workstation, almost as quiet as a printer, that UNC was quite pleased with.

“The workstations we bought from another provider were too loud,” PT said. “The workstations we received from Nor-Tech were so quiet that they impressed my colleagues.”

The project went smoothly. UNC did have a failed drive, which can happen with systems this big. Nor-Tech shipped a replacement immediately–the server was up and running the next day.” It was an opportunity for us to demonstrate our outstanding service and support,” Tom said.

About the University of North Carolina at Chapel Hill

For 230 years, UNC-Chapel Hill has built upon its legacy as the nation’s first public university to open its doors with innovative teaching, groundbreaking research and dedication to public service. World-class studies have quadrupled over the past two decades, firmly establishing UNC as one of America’s top-ranked research institutions. Currently, researchers are on the cusp of exciting breakthroughs while they work to cure cancer and infectious diseases; develop solutions for cognitive health and overall well-being and leverage the institution’s strengths in applied science, generative artificial intelligence and other technologies to create solutions for some of today’s most pressing issues.

 

About Nor-Tech

Nor-Tech built its reputation on the industry’s easiest-to-deploy cluster solutions and guaranteed no wait time support.  The company designed and built the HPC cluster that enabled the first detection of a gravitational wave—a discovery destined to change history.  In addition to HPC clusters, Nor-Tech’s custom technology includes workstations, desktops, and servers for a range of applications including CAE, CFD, and FEA. Clients include some of the most respected organizations in the world. Nor-Tech engineers average 20+ years of experience and are responsible for significant high performance computing innovations. The company has been in business since 1998 and is headquartered in Burnsville, Minn. just outside of Minneapolis.
